Dmitry Sklyarov
Dmitry Sklyarov

Dmitry

Sklyarov

JavaScript / Software Developer

Intro

A little bit about me

Welcome to my portfolio page!

My name is Dmitry. I'm 37 years old. I'm from Russia, and I have lived in Finland for about five years. I'm married, and I have two children. I received a high degree in mechanical engineering with experience as a state forensic expert for more than eight years.

Recently graduated software developer specializing and planning further to deepen the knowledge in web and mobile development. I acquired some practical skills in three different companies in the following technologies: JavaScript, React/ React Native, Redux, Node.js/ Express, GraphQL, Apollo Client, Apollo Server, MongoDB/ Mongoose, HTML, CSS. I am a regular listener of the Udemy education platform. Having finished many courses, I plan to continue my further education to keep up with the latest technology trends in the software development industry.

Hobbies

Main hobbies and interests

I am a versatile person, and I have many different hobbies. I will adduce at least three of them:

Chess

I prefer intellectual games, and chess is one of them. I have been playing chess since childhood - this is the main hobby of my life. I am an international chess master (since 2012). At the moment, I play chess rarely (mostly for the Jyväskylä club in Finland's team championship).

My best achievements in chess are:

  • The multiple champion of the Republic of Karelia;
  • Champion of the Barents Region (2002);
  • Champion of the North-West of Russia (rapid chess, 2014);
  • Champion of Finland (rapid chess, 2018).

From active sports, in my spare time, I prefer cycling and playing table tennis.

Сycling

There are excellent cycling conditions in Finland: bicycle infrastructure is recognized as one of the best in the world! With my family, we ride bicycles with pleasure.

Table tennis

I like to play table tennis. It develops, for example, agility, reaction speed, ability to concentrate attention, vision, etc.

Also, I like to listen to good music.

Education

Data on basic education

Aug 2017 - Nov 2020

JAMK University of Applied Sciences

Jyväskylä, Finland

Higher education: Bachelor of Engineering, Information and Communication Technologies, Media Engineering.

Sep 2000 - Jun 2005

Petrozavodsk state univercity

Petrozavodsk, Russia

Higher education: specialization "Technical management", specialty "Forestry machinery and equipment" (Forest Engineering Department).

Sep 1990 - Jun 2000

Lyceum №1

Petrozavodsk, Russia

Basic 11-year school with in-depth study of physics and mathematics.

Experience

Work experience

Mar 2020 - Jul 2020

Movya Oy

Jyväskylä, Finland

Software Developer

Movya is an awarded digital agency offering digital media services to industrial forerunners. In Movya I developed a Web service that facilitates the creation of business proposals and subsequent contracts between the company and the customer. For this, I used with JavaScript, React, Apollo Client, Apollo Server, GraphQL, MongoDB, Mongoose, Ant Design, Git, NPM, Webpack.

May 2019 - Aug 2019

Wapice Oy

Jyväskylä, Finland

Software Developer

Wapice is a full-service software company, and I worked in a team of developers on multiple projects. For the web application project, I worked with JavaScript, React, SVN, NPM, WebPack. For the mobile (Android) application I used React Native, Redux, Typescript, Redux-Saga, Jest, Enzyme, Git, NPM, Webpack.

May 2018 - Jul 2018

ISN2 Software & Consulting

Toronto, Canada (Remote)

Junior JavaScript Developer

As a coop student, I worked in a JavaScript consulting company, which team builds Single Page Applications using different JavaScript frameworks. I was extensively learning JavaScript programming language, front-end framework Vue.js, and development tools like NPM and Webpack. Technologies used: Vue.js, CSS, Bootstrap, npm, GitHub, Webpack.

Nov 2006 - Nov 2014

Northwest Regional Forensic Expertise Center (Petrozavodsk department)

Petrozavodsk, Russia

Senior forensic expert in the following fields:

  • investigation of circumstances of road traffic accidents;
  • investigation of the technical condition of vehicles;
  • assessment of the value of vehicles;
  • determination of the cost of repair of vehicles.

Expertise

Сompetence in the IT-field

I began my acquaintance with IT technologies about 3.5 years ago, and most of all, I am interested in web and mobile development. During this short time, I became acquainted with the following leading technologies with excellent grades, which form the basis of my profession:

- Web Programming (JavaScript || TypeScript, React || Svelte),
- Mobile Programming (React Native, PWA),
- Web Server Programming (GraphQL & Apollo, Node.js/Express),
- Databases (MongoDB & Mongoose, MySQL).

Skills

Some attainments the IT-field

deep JavaScript, HTML, CSS

deep React, React Native, Redux

good GraphQL, Apollo Server, Apollo Client

good Node.js, Express, Mongoose

middle PHP, Laravel, WordPress, MySQL

good Git, npm, webpack, babel

Gallery

Some pictures with me

Image1
Image2
Image3
Image4
Image5
Image6
Image7
Image8
Image9
Image10